Treasury Stock
Shares of a company's own stock that it has reacquired from shareholders and holds, reducing the amount of outstanding stock on the open market.
Contributed Capital
The total value of all monetary and non-monetary assets that shareholders have provided to a company in exchange for shares of stock.
Cost Method
An accounting approach for investments, where the investment is recorded at its original purchase cost without subsequent change for market value fluctuations.
Treasury Stock Transactions
The buying, selling, or re-issuance of a company's own shares that were previously outstanding but were repurchased.
